PENGERTIAN DAN TINGKATAN BAHASA PEMROGRAMAN KOMPUTER

PENGERTIAN DAN TINGKATAN BAHASA PEMROGRAMAN KOMPUTER – Bahasa pemrograman komputer adalah sistem komunikasi yang digunakan oleh manusia untuk berinteraksi dengan komputer. Ini adalah bahasa yang digunakan untuk menulis instruksi-instruksi atau kode yang kemudian dieksekusi oleh komputer untuk melakukan tugas-tugas tertentu. Bahasa pemrograman memungkinkan programmer mengatur dan mengontrol perilaku komputer secara lebih efektif.

Bahasa pemrograman dapat dikelompokkan ke dalam beberapa tingkatan berdasarkan sejauh mana mereka berada di atas bahasa mesin, yang merupakan bahasa yang paling dekat dengan instruksi yang dipahami oleh komputer. slot online

Berikut adalah tingkatan bahasa pemrograman yang umum:

Bahasa Mesin

Ini adalah bahasa pemrograman paling rendah dan langsung dipahami oleh komputer. Bahasa mesin menggunakan kode biner (0 dan 1) yang merepresentasikan instruksi-instruksi komputer secara langsung. Bahasa mesin sangat sulit untuk ditulis dan dibaca oleh orang.

PENGERTIAN DAN TINGKATAN BAHASA PEMROGRAMAN KOMPUTER

Bahasa Assembly

Bahasa assembly adalah representasi teks dari bahasa mesin. Setiap instruksi dalam bahasa assembly merepresentasikan instruksi dalam bahasa mesin. Namun, bahasa assembly menggunakan mnemonik dan simbol-simbol yang lebih mudah dimengerti oleh manusia, membuatnya lebih dapat dibaca dan ditulis.

Bahasa Tingkat Rendah (Low-Level Language)

Bahasa ini merupakan perluasan dari bahasa assembly dengan fitur-fitur lebih kompleks dan struktur kontrol yang lebih baik. Contoh bahasa tingkat rendah adalah C dan C++. Meskipun lebih mudah digunakan daripada bahasa assembly, bahasa ini masih dekat dengan operasi-per-operasi dasar komputer.

Bahasa Tingkat Tinggi (High-Level Language)

Bahasa tingkat tinggi adalah bahasa yang lebih fokus pada konsep-konsep pemrograman daripada detail implementasi perangkat keras. Mereka menggunakan istilah-istilah yang lebih familiar bagi manusia dan menghadirkan struktur kontrol yang lebih kuat. Contoh bahasa tingkat tinggi termasuk Python, Java, C#, JavaScript, dan lain-lain.

Bahasa Skrip (Scripting Language)

Bahasa skrip adalah bahasa pemrograman yang sering digunakan untuk otomatisasi tugas-tugas tertentu atau untuk mengendalikan perangkat lunak atau layanan. Mereka biasanya tidak memerlukan kompilasi dan lebih fleksibel. Contoh bahasa skrip termasuk Python, Ruby, dan Perl.

Setiap tingkatan bahasa pemrograman memiliki trade-off antara kinerja, kecepatan pengembangan, dan kemudahan pemahaman. Pemilihan bahasa pemrograman biasanya tergantung pada jenis proyek yang sedang dikerjakan, kemampuan tim pengembang, dan tujuan pengembangan perangkat lunak.

Share